9/21 Illegal Curve Hockey Show – Part 1

The Illegal Curve Hockey Show – Saturday, September 21, 2019 – Part 1

Topics: Dustin Byfuglien ponders his NHL future, Do the Jets need to acquire a right side defenceman if Byfuglien retires/continues his leave of absence, Patrik Laine and Kyle Connor remain unsigned, Laine’s comments about his linemates, Jets Training camp thoughts through three exhibition games

Guests: Dennis Beyak (Winnipeg Jets play-by-play broadcaster for TSN) starts at 27:04, Michael Traikos (National hockey writer for Postmedia) starts at 50:38.
